Most non-profits under 50 employees have no dedicated IT person. The Executive Director or Office Manager becomes the default 'IT department' — resetting passwords, troubleshooting printers, and making technology decisions they aren't trained for. Our managed services give you a full IT team at a fraction of the cost of one hire.
